Wife Saver Breakfast: Flaky Peach Casserole Bliss

This Wife Saver Breakfast casserole combines flaky croissants, juicy peaches, and creamy egg custard for a delightful start to your day.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 40 minutes
Chilling Time 30 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 25 minutes
Servings: 8 slices
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Calories: 300

Ingredients
  

For the Casserole
  • 6 croissants croissants flaky and buttery, store-bought saves time
  • 6 eggs large eggs for best results
  • 2 cups milk can substitute with any milk alternative
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ract use pure vanilla for best flavor
  • 1 teaspoon salt balances sweetness
  • 0.5 teaspoon nutmeg omit if not preferred
  • 2.5 cups unsweetened sliced peaches fresh or frozen work well
  • 0.5 cup brown sugar light or dark based on taste
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on adjust according to preference
For Serving
  • optional maple syrup drizzle for extra sweetness

Equipment

  • 9×13-inch baking pan
  • Mixing bowl
  • Whisk
  • Spatula
  • aluminum foil

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Prepare the Baking Dish: Grease a 9x13 inch baking pan with butter or cooking spray.
  2. Assemble Croissants: Break the croissants into bite-sized pieces and spread them in the baking pan.
  3. Whisk Egg Mixture: In a b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, vanilla extract, salt, and nutmeg until smooth.
  4. Combine Mixtures: Pour the egg mixture evenly over the croissant pieces in the baking pan.
  5. Add Peach Layers: Layer the sliced peaches on top of the soaked croissant mixture.
  6. Sprinkle Sweetness: Sprinkle brown sugar and cinnamon over the peach layers.
  7. Chill Before Baking: Cover with foil and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es or overnight.
  8. Preheat the Oven: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  9. Bake Covered: Place the casserole in the oven and bake for 30 minutes, covered.
  10. Finish Baking Uncovered: Remove the foil and bake for an additional 10 minutes until golden.
  11. Serve and Enjoy: Serve warm and drizzle with maple syrup if desired.

Notes

This dish can be made ahead and stored in the fridge overnight before baking.
